Aksanlı karakterleri Excel'deki normal karakterlerle nasıl değiştirebilirim?
Microsoft Excel'de aksanlı karakterler içeren bazı raporlar aldınız mı? Tüm çalışma kitabını gözden geçirmek ve aksanlı karakterleri manuel olarak normal karakterlerle değiştirmek sıkıcı görünüyor, örneğin "ûVe bu makale, aksanlı karakterleri Excel'deki normal karakterlerle hızlı bir şekilde değiştirmek için bazı zor şeyleri tanıtacaktır.
Aksanlı karakterleri normal karakterlerle VBA ile değiştirin
Aksanlı karakterleri normal karakterlerle Kutools for Excel ile değiştirin
Aksanlı karakterleri normal karakterlerle VBA ile değiştirin
Microsoft Excel konusunda deneyimli kullanıcılar için, VBA makrosunu kullanmak bu karmaşık işle başa çıkmanın kolay bir yoludur.
1. basılı tutun Ara Toplam + F11 Excel'de anahtarlar ve açılır Uygulamalar için Microsoft Visual Basic penceresi.
2. Tıkla Ekle > modülve aşağıdaki makroyu Modül Penceresi.
Function StripAccent(thestring As String)
Dim A As String * 1
Dim B As String * 1
Dim i As Integer
Const AccChars= "ŠŽšžŸÀÁÂÃÄÅÇÈÉÊËÌÍÎÏÐÑÒÓÔÕÖÙÚÛÜÝàáâãäåçèéêëìíîïðñòóôõöùúûüýÿ"
Const RegChars= "SZszYAAAAAACEEEEIIIIDNOOOOOUUUUYaaaaaaceeeeiiiidnooooouuuuyy"
For i = 1 To Len(AccChars)
A = Mid(AccChars, i, 1)
B = Mid(RegChars, i, 1)
thestring = Replace(thestring, A, B)
Next
StripAccent = thestring
End Function
3. Ardından boş bir hücreye gidin ve formülü bir hücreye yapıştırın: = CheckStringCHAR (InString)Örneğin, = CheckStringCHAR ("ù")ya da = CheckStringCHAR (A2).
Notlar:
(1) Microsoft Visual Basic, Unicode'u desteklemiyorsa, aksanlı karakterleri hiç tanımayabilir. Örneğin, Visual Basic'e "š" yapıştırdığınızda, "?" Alabilirsiniz. Öyleyse, bu makro kullanılamaz.
(2) Seçili hücrenin dizelerindeki aksanlı karakterleri doğrudan değiştirmez.
Aksanlı karakterleri normal karakterlerle Kutools for Excel ile değiştirin
VBA makrosunu kullanmak çok fazla beceri ve bilgi gerektirir. Aşağıdaki yöntem, yalnızca birkaç tıklama ile daha kolay çalışmanıza yardımcı olacaktır. Kutools for Excel's Aksanlı Karakterleri Değiştir aracı, her türlü aksanlı karakteri normal karakterlerle bir kerede kolayca değiştirmenizi mümkün kılar.
Kutools for Excel - Excel'i 300'den fazla temel araçla güçlendirin. Kredi kartı gerekmeden tam özellikli 30 günlük ÜCRETSİZ deneme sürümünün keyfini çıkarın! Şimdi alın
1. Tüm aksanlı karakterleri değiştireceğiniz aralığı seçin.
2. Tıkla Kutools > Metin > Aksanlı Karakterleri Değiştir…, Ekran görüntüsüne bakın:
3. In Aksanlı Karakterleri Değiştir iletişim kutusunda, Tümünü seç Tüm değiştirme kurallarını seçmek için düğmesine ve tüm aksanlı karakterleri değiştirmek için Tamam düğmesine tıklayın. ekran görüntüsüne bakın:
notlar:
(1) İstediğiniz belirli aksanlı karakterler yoksa, Kural ekle Yukarıdaki Aksanlı Karakterleri Değiştir iletişim kutusundaki liste kutusuna kendi kurallarınızı eklemek için düğmesine basın.
(2) Aksanlı Karakterleri Değiştir iletişim kutusunda yeni değiştirme kurallarını özelleştirebilirsiniz.
Artık, seçilen aralıktaki dizelerdeki tüm aksanlı karakterleri hemen normal karakterlere dönüştürmüş olacaksınız. Ekran görüntüsüne bakın:
The Aksanlı Karakterleri Değiştir Kutools for Excel'in özelliği, tüm çalışma kitabındaki her türlü aksanlı karakteri normal karakterlerle kolayca değiştirebilir. Ücretsiz Deneme Yapın!
En İyi Ofis Üretkenlik Araçları
Kutools for Excel ile Excel Becerilerinizi Güçlendirin ve Daha Önce Hiç Olmadığı Gibi Verimliliği Deneyimleyin. Kutools for Excel, Üretkenliği Artırmak ve Zamandan Tasarruf Etmek için 300'den Fazla Gelişmiş Özellik Sunar. En Çok İhtiyacınız Olan Özelliği Almak İçin Buraya Tıklayın...
Office Tab, Office'e Sekmeli Arayüz Getirir ve İşinizi Çok Daha Kolay Hale Getirir
- Word, Excel, PowerPoint'te sekmeli düzenlemeyi ve okumayı etkinleştirin, Publisher, Access, Visio ve Project.
- Yeni pencereler yerine aynı pencerenin yeni sekmelerinde birden çok belge açın ve oluşturun.
- Üretkenliğinizi% 50 artırır ve her gün sizin için yüzlerce fare tıklamasını azaltır!